    Will we lose achievements? If so, would you want SE to store them?

    I really love the achievement system in this game and I was just wondering if we will lose some of our achievements with this new patch.

    For example every 10 physical levels would get you an achievement. And for people who started the game -right- at the beginning its kind of cool to look back in your history and see yourself reaching level 10 the day the game came out, or something similar. But now without the same leveling system I would understand if SE removed all of those achievements.

    So i was wondering if anyone knows if we will lose these.
    And if so, would you want SE to store them, maybe in a separate page.

    I know it may seem really trivial to some people, but achievements can help people remember old memories and I really think they contribute a lot to the game.

    I think people are forgetting something here. PS3 games are required by Sony to have achievements now. This means that if FFXIV ever does get released on that console, there has to be achievements for the game. Whether they remain as is or they are reborn in another way, point is, we're still going to have achievements. Technically, they could go the route of FFXI and only have achieves for the console players, but when there's already a system for the PC and it's not simply an afterthought years after the game has been established, I don't see why they'd remove the PC achieves. They might redesign and completely overhaul them, but I don't think they're going to toss them out completely.
